Prime minister Hosts Historic Champions
Prime minister Narendra Modi hosted the Women’s World Cup-winning indian cricket team at his residence on Lok kalyan Marg today.
The meeting was marked by warmth, laughter, and pride as the team celebrated their historic triumph with the Prime Minister.
The PM personally congratulated each player and praised the team for inspiring millions of indians with their resilience and sportsmanship.

Team’s Remarkable Comeback Story
The indian women’s team had data-faced three consecutive defeats earlier in the tournament, triggering online criticism and doubts.
Despite the pressure, they staged an incredible turnaround, displaying unmatched teamwork and mental strength.
Their comeback culminated in a thrilling final victory that etched their names in cricketing history.
Captain Harmanpreet Kaur’s Heartfelt Reflection
Team captain Harmanpreet Kaur recalled their earlier meeting with the prime minister in 2017, after finishing as runners-up.
“Back then, we came without the trophy,” she said with a smile, “but this time, we have come as champions.”
She added warmly, “We hope to meet you more often now,” reflecting the team’s renewed confidence and ambition.
